Francophone Pre-Conference Workshop

Participants from 18 Francophone countries strategize on how they could democratise knowledge through this project:

“We are a group of young and not so young men and women from Quebec, Haiti and 18 francophone countries in Africa. We number more than 3000, engaged in different ways in the action research project SOHA whose full title is: Open science as a collective development tool for mobilisation and cognitive justice in Haiti and French-speaking Africa: Developing a road map.” In spite of our differences, we share a desire for justice and prosperity for all, in both the global North and South.”
